Here’s what stood out:
🔍 Details win games.
Harbaugh doesn't just install plays—he installs scenarios. Every play call is built with purpose and clarity.
🧠 Quarterback play is collaborative.
He invites his QBs into game plan meetings early in the week so they can see the why. When Saturday hits, the QB isn't reacting—he’s ready. Look no further than current Vikings QB Max Brosmer.
💥 Drake Lindsey might be next.
Redshirt freshman. Gatorade Player of the Year in Arkansas. Elite processor. And Greg knew by spring practice #2: this guy gets it.
🤝 The QB room has real chemistry.
In an era of NIL and transfers, Harbaugh has built a space of honest conversation—not ego. That culture that P.J. Fleck has curated is Minnesota’s true edge.
📊 Situational football is the standard.
They prepare for it relentlessly. First-and-10, third-and-3, red zone decisions—they rep it all. And it shows up on tape.
Why it matters:
Minnesota’s not flashy, but they’re grounded.
Their schedule is a challenge, but welcome to the new Big Ten. This team could hit 9 or 10 wins—and surprise a lot of people. If they can grab two road wins at Cal, Oregon, Iowa, or Ohio State look out for them in the College Football Playoff conversation. And if that happens, even more people will be talking about their OC, Greg Harbaugh Jr.
